Arrested on Jan 28,1975 for New Jersey state and Federal drug violations, Frank Lucas was convicted and sentenced to 70 years in prison. After serving a nonconsecutive 14 year term, he was released in 1991 to a changed Harlem, decimated, in part, by the deleterious effects of his legacy. Today, Lucas, wheelchair-bound, fully understands the nature of his impact on his beloved NY community. His mission, now, is to amend that legacy.
